Michiel Member Posts: 216 From:14th floor Registered: Jan 2001
|
posted 08-23-2001 12:58 PM
The script file has cut= and residentcut= lines. These points to the cutseq.bin or cutseq.pak file. These files contains the cutscene data. I can read the offsets to the data, the object names from the actors and the number of frames. The cutscene triggers in the levels will point to the residentcut lines (cutscene trigger 2 points to residentcut 2,x. x= the index in cutseq.bin)IP: Logged |
